CatchMaster Giant Fly Trap Roll is a sticky fly trap made from a one-sided adhesive sheet with 3,600 sq. in. of fly catching surface. Each indoor fly trap roll is 30 ft. long and features a pre-baited scent as well as an alluring fluorescent chartreuse color.
For additional information on this product, please see the Product Documents section for all downloadable user manuals, installation guides, brochures and warranty statements.
- Indoor fly trap for use in animal health facilities, barns, waste rooms and other high infestation areas
- One-sided adhesive sheet with 3,600 sq. in. of fly catching surface
- Each sticky fly trap roll is 30 ft. long
- Fly trap roll has a pre-baited scent and fluorescent chartreuse color to attract flies

WORKS GREAT (cluster,horse,face,biting flies)
8 years ago
I bought 10 rolls and use them under all the pig shelters, cattle barns, sheep barn, chicken (ducks, turkeys) coops, horse corral, goat paddock and milking stall. These traps catch face flies, biting flies, house flies, horse flies and cluster flies too. My farm and ranch is organic and this is 100% safe and poison-free. Since I'm also a beekeeper my concern was the safety of the honey bees. Not 1 single bee has been caught or trapped. I have not noticed mosquitoes on the trap yet, but the lure is not intended for them.

CatchMaster- better than PIC brand per Review Pics
8 months ago
I cut off a square & lay it in my yard garbage bin, on top of the trash, under the flip top. Catches flies. I tape a square to windows in the feed room. Catches flies. I tape a square to a window in the cat room. Catches flies. See the review pictures. If flies are a big pest problem, you will have edge-to-edge fly bodies. I never see other bug species attached. It draws flies. I love the size, the paper-towel roll concept, and the ability to cut to length. It has strong adhesive. If your pet touches it, it will grab hair. The flypaper can be removed, with some pet hair being pulled off too. The adhesive is not rodent-trap sticky, not almost permanent. My 30 ft roll was sufficient for two summers of residential use.
